Alone among assassins, Jack is a master craftsman. When a job in Sweden ends more harshly than expected for this American abroad, he vows to his contact Larry that his next assignment will be his last. Jack reports to the Italian countryside, where he holes up in a small town and relishes being away from death for a spell. The assignment, as specified by a Belgian woman, Mathilde, is in the offing as a weapon is constructed. Surprising himself, Jack seeks out the friendship of local priest Father Benedetto and pursues romance with local woman Clara. But by stepping out of the shadows, Jack may be tempting fate.

Nic and Jules are in a long term,
committed, loving but by no means perfect
relationship. Nic, a physician, needs to
wield what she believes is control, whereas
Jules, under that control, is less
self-assured. During their relationship,
Jules has floundered in her "nine to five"
life, sometimes trying to start a business
- always unsuccessfully - or being the stay
at home mom. She is currently trying to
start a landscape design business. They
have two teen-aged children, Joni and
Laser, Nic who is Joni's biological mother,
and Jules who is Laser's biological mother.
Although not exact replicas, each offspring
does more closely resemble his/her
biological mother in temperament. Joni and
Laser are also half-siblings, having the
same unknown sperm donor father. Shortly
after Joni's eighteenth birthday and
shortly before she plans to leave the house
and head off to college, Laser, only
fifteen and underage to do so, pleads with
her to try and contact their sperm donor
father. Somewhat reluctantly, she does.

Liz Gilbert (Roberts) had everything a
modern woman is supposed to dream of having
- a husband, a house, a successful career -
yet like so many others, she found herself
lost, confused, and searching for what she
really wanted in life. Newly divorced and
at a crossroads, Gilbert steps out of her
comfort zone, risking everything to change
her life, embarking on a journey around the
world that becomes a quest for
self-discovery. In her travels, she
discovers the true pleasure of nourishment
by eating in Italy; the power of prayer in
India, and, finally and unexpectedly, the
inner peace and balance of true love in
Bali.
